73. March in Review: Markets, Mindset, and Moving Forward
Description
March was full of growth, challenges, and a few big steps forward in my business—and in this month-in-review episode, I’m bringing you behind the scenes. I’m sharing the rhythms that worked, the lessons I learned, and what I’d do differently next time. From two bustling markets and experimenting with individual cinnamon rolls, to juggling everything without an assistant (and why that’s about to change), I’m talking through what it really looks like to run a microbakery while preparing for something much bigger.
I also share updates on two huge projects: one that’s still in the works (hello, dream brick-and-mortar space) and another that’s officially here—the Breadwinner Summit! You’ll hear how I’m navigating this season of growth while protecting my energy and staying rooted in my mission. If you’ve ever found yourself operating at capacity or wondering how to keep growing without burning out, this episode is packed with real talk and encouragement from someone walking it with you.
